How much does killing a lion cost?

Hunting lions is a big draw in Africa. And it costs big bucks. Luxury Hunts, which operates in South Africa and Zimbabwe, charges $49,000 for a 10-day safari to hunt lions.

How much does it cost to hunt a lion?

Conservationists say that lion hunting is one of the most lucrative trophy hunts, with each outing bringing in up to $71,000 on average, which includes the trophy fee, a professional guide, transportation and lodging.

Can you shoot lions in Africa?

Lion hunting in South Africa is subject to the issuing of CITIES regulated tags, which can determine just what areas can be hunted. Fair chase hunting of lions is the legal and ethical method of lion hunting. Both male and female lions can be hunted – the female at a reduced rate.

What to do if a lion is chasing you?

If you see stalking indications then raise your arms above your head and wave them and most importantly SHOUT YOUR HEAD OFF. If you have something in your hand then throw it at the lion. Even if the lion charges you do not run. Believe me this can be extremely intimidating.

Do people shoot lions?

In certain parts of Africa, lions are killed by local people during rites of passage ceremonies to demonstrate manhood or bravery. Other threats. A range of other threats affect lions and their prey in some places, including: mining in wildlife areas, illegal logging, poorly regulated trophy hunting, and disease.

Do black lions exist?

Do Black Lions Exist? No. Black-maned lions are real, however, completely-black lions do not exist.

What's the most expensive animal to hunt?

Marked as one of the most endangered and rare species of planet earth, the white rhinoceros top the list of expensive trophy hunts. Hunters agree to pay a whopping $125,000 or more for hunting down these precious creations. After the hunt, their sharp horns become the trophy.

Can you hunt a tiger?

Although tiger hunting is illegal everywhere, the killing has accelerated. Prices for tigers, dead or alive, continue to soar as populations collapse. Poaching for TCM (and to a lesser degree, for their skins) has become a primary threat to their survival.

Why is lion hunting allowed?

Hunting manages wildlife populations. Hunting is a vital wildlife management tool. It keeps nature at a healthy balance of which the available habitat can support (carrying capacity). For many wildlife species, hunting also helps to maintain populations at levels compatible with human activity and land use.
